Default Re: Can't open Money 2006 free trial

From a previous post by Cal Learner:-

Do something similar to, but not the same as
http://support.microsoft.com/default...b;en-us;889930

In the resolution, create a NEW empty file (named perhaps Temp.mny)
that you put the referenced Passport onto. Close Money. Restart
Money.

Confirm that Money shows the right version. Then click on your
real Money file that is shown on the bottom of the File menu.

Default Re: Can't open Money 2006 free trial

Hello Bob, I upgraded from MS Money 2004 to MS Money 2006, purchased and
downloaded from the MS Web-site. but the doenloaded program was a trial
version, set to expire 2/23/06. I recieved an e-mail notification:

"Dear Customer, This mail is confirmation that you successfully purchased
Microsoft Money 2006 Standard (one-time charge of $29.95 plus tax) on
Saturday, November 26, 2005. Here is a description of your purchase:

For more information about Microsoft Money, please visit our web site at
www.microsoft.com/money"

No where can I find a way to convert the Trial version to a full version.
any suggestions?
